Suhai

Suhai is a village located in Dumra subdivision of Sitamarhi district in Bihar, India. It is situated 5km away from sub-district headquarter Dumra (tehsildar office) and 7km away from district headquarter Sitamarhi. As per 2009 stats, Lagma is the gram panchayat of Suhai village.

About Suhai

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Suhai is 219597. The village spans a total geographical area of 216 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 843323. Sitamarhi is nearest town to Suhai village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 7km away.

Population of Suhai

According to the 2011 Census, Suhai has a total population of about 4,862, with approximately 2,593 males and 2,269 females. The sex ratio is around 875 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 931 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 301 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 41.11%, with male literacy at about 49.94% and female literacy near 31.03%. There are around 1,026 households in the village. 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 4,862 2,593 2,269
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 931 484 447
Scheduled Castes (SC) 301 156 145
Scheduled Tribes (ST) N/A N/A N/A
Literate Population 1,999 1,295 704
Illiterate Population 2,863 1,298 1,565

Connectivity of Suhai

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Suhai. As per the 2011 stats, Suhai had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within village
Private Bus Service Available within village
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
